Cotton leaf curl virus (GZEV)
Begomovirus gossypigeziraense
Description
Begomovirus gossypigeziraense represents a group of whitefly-transmitted viruses that cause significant economic impact in cotton production. As a member of the Geminiviridae family, this pathogen utilizes a circular single-stranded DNA genome to replicate within the host plant cells, interfering with normal growth patterns and metabolic activities.
The primary host for this pathogen is the cotton plant (Gossypium species). The virus is geographically restricted to areas where the insect vector is prevalent throughout the year. It can also persist in alternative weed hosts, which often serve as primary sources of inoculum at the beginning of the planting season.
Symptoms of the infection typically include severe curling and crinkling of leaves, often accompanied by interveinal chlorosis and stunted shoot growth. Plants infected at an early stage usually remain dwarfed and exhibit poor fruit setting. These physiological distortions lead to reduced fiber quality and substantial yield loss.
The development and spread of the virus are entirely dependent on the silverleaf whitefly, Bemisia tabaci. The virus is acquired by the whitefly during feeding and transmitted to healthy plants. Warm, dry weather conditions provide the ideal environment for rapid multiplication of the vector population, facilitating fast transmission across the field.
Effective management requires an integrated pest management (IPM) approach focusing on controlling the vector. This involves early-season insecticide application to reduce initial colonization, the use of certified healthy seeds, and strict adherence to crop-free periods to break the viral cycle. Removing infected plants and weeds surrounding the fields also helps limit the spread of the disease.
